Jessica Andrade, a renowned figure in her field, has recently spoken about her current situation as she navigates a period of recovery from an injury. In a testament to her determination and resilience, Andrade has expressed her commitment to doing "whatever it takes" to ensure she can earn a living despite her current physical limitations. This mindset has led her to explore alternative means of income, highlighting her proactive approach to managing her finances during this challenging time.

As part of her efforts to supplement her income, Andrade has taken on work as a delivery driver. This role allows her to earn extra money while she is unable to participate in her primary profession due to her injury. By adapting to her current circumstances and seeking out opportunities that accommodate her physical constraints, Andrade demonstrates a practical and resourceful approach to overcoming the financial implications of her recovery period. Her decision to work as a delivery driver underscores her willingness to engage in diverse activities to maintain her financial stability.
